Headunit history Although the E65 (7 Series) introduced the iDrive concept it wasn't until the launch on the E63 (6 Series) in 2003 that the first headunit was introduced at BMW under the name Car Communication Computer (CCC). This device combined the tuner functions (radio), navigation, speech processing, a user interface and a DVD/CD drive in one component (for the first time in a BMW vehicle). For this reason this central control unit was referred to as the headunit. With the launch of the F01 (in the fall of 2008) the 2nd generation Fleadunit High the Car Information Computer (CIC) was introduced. CIC was a completely revised control concept with one of the highlights being an integrated hard drive, on which both the map data for the navigation and a music collection with relevant music track database (Gracenote ), were stored. Numerous external receivers (IBOC, SDARS) were also gradually incorporated into the headunit hardware. BMW Assist and BMW Online were supplemented with Google Search and displayed in the menu BMW Services or ConnectedDrive (from 03/2011). Streaming The process of data transfer for audio or video files is called "streaming", "livestream" or in brief "stream". The data in this case is transmitted via radio. The significant difference to the radio is that there the transmitted data can be received from a variety of receivers. In the case of streaming a point- by-point connection between the media server of the sender and the receiver is realized for each user as per his requirements, etc. In this regard the complete file does not have to be sent to the receiver to start playback. Playback can take place for the receiver as soon as the transmission has started. Examples for streaming include the Bluetooth audio streaming. 1.4.2. Codec Codec (made-up word from English co derand dec Oder) is a procedure, which codes and decodes data or signals using digital means. Video or audio files are not changed during coding without any loss, but a dynamic reduction of the signal, as well as data compression, are performed, which result in deteriorations in quality depending on the extent and procedure. An example of this is the conversion of a CD digital audio file .wav to a compressed audio file .mp3. Video files can also be converted. An example of this is a .mov file converted using XviD Video codec to MPEG-4 video format. Due to the decline in quality (which is generally not noticeable for the user) we can reduce the necessary bandwidth or the required memory capacity (example .wav 70MB to .mp3 approx. 7MB). Furthermore, it is important to make a distinction between the coded data format, i.e. the audio and video format, and the container format. 1.4.3. Container A container or container format is a file in digital data processing which can contain different files and file types. Audio/Video container formats can contain at least one audio and video stream. Some formats also allow embedding of subtitles, menu structures or other content. A container format is thus only the cover for the files contained therein. A mpeg-4 container, for example a H.264 coded video, can be combined with a AAC audio or a Xvid coded video combined with MP3 audio. Containers are a basic requirement for video files, music also exists in a "raw" version, i.e. without the noise of containers. The content of a container is not visible from the outside. 3 Headunit High 1. System Components Partitioning The hard disk in the Car Information Computer had a storage capacity of 80 GB. This was increased to 200 GB in the 3rd generation of the Headunit High. While navigation and contact details and the Gracenote database have retained the standard capacity as in the CIC, other areas have been expanded. For example the memory capacity for the music collection was increased by more than 8 GB to 20.5 GB. The interactive Owner's Manual (IBA) was expanded from 0.5 GB to 4 GB. The speech input system "iSpeech" (voice recognition) was also increased from 0.5 GB to 1.7 GB. With a reserve of 100 GB the storage capacity is more than sufficient even after several updates to the navigation data. 31 Headunit High 4. Integrated flash memory To protect sensitive customer data such as "Address details" and "Settings" for example, a permanently integrated flash memory was installed in the Headunit High. The data is much more protected against external influences here than on a hard disk. The integrated flash memory is permanently installed and cannot be individually replaced or updated. 36 Headunit High 4. System Components Index Explanation 1 Headunit High 2 Connection for output of video signal APIX at Headunit High 3 Central information display (CID) 4 Connection for input of video signal APIX central information display (CID) 5 APIX data connection lines 6 Power supply for CID via Headunit High The central information display (CID) has no separate bus connection in conjunction with the Headunit High. The CID is directly connected to the headunit via an APIX data line. APIX (Automotive Pixel Link) is a bit-serial data transfer system with a data transfer rate of 1 Gbit/s on just one copper core pair. Each APIX data channel also has a bidirectional reverse channel. This reverse channel is used for transmitting status information (e.g. operating temperature of the CID), diagnosis information and control signals. Data transfer via the APIX data line has been optimized with regard to electromagnetic compatibility and power consumption. Because of the CID's low power consumption, the CID can be supplied with power via two separate current lines directly by the Headunit High, and there is no need for a separate power supply to the CID. The two copper core pairs and the two power supply leads are connected by a common connector to the headunit and the CID. Because of the high data transfer rate with low electromagnetic emissions, it is also possible to use copper wiring for applications with a high bandwidth requirement and to dispense with fiber optic networking. 4.3. Telematic Communication Box (TCB) The Telematic Communication Box (TCB) is a permanently installed speech and data modem for the Headunit High. The transmission standard of the TCB is specified in the HSPA standard with 14.4 mbit/s. The customer receives a TCB when the SA6NL connection for Bluetooth and USB devices with BMW Assist is ordered. As most interfaces and functions of Combox are moved to the Headunit High (hands-free function, USB interfaces, speech processing, Bluetooth audio, Office, contacts etc.). The TCB is required for the following functions: • BMW Assist with eCall (emergency-call function) • BMW Online • Remote functions (reception and controller) • "Speech-to-Text" function in Office feature • BMW TeleServices via P-SIM The TCB is always connected to two cell phone antennas. The roof antenna is for the telematics functions of the vehicle. The second antenna should function as an emergency-call antenna in the event of a rollover. The emergency-call function involves sending the data package, as well as setting up a voice contact from the vehicle to the emergency call center. The TCB is prepared and equipped with an additional battery pack in order to guarantee functions independent of the vehicle electrical system. Thus in the future even in the event of an accident with a loss of the vehicle electrical system (destruction of battery, power distribution box or wiring) an emergency call can still be placed. 42 Headunit High 4. Phase diversity for FM Operating principle of phase diversity Index Explanation B Phase diversity 1 Antenna signal strong 2 Antenna signal weak 3 Antenna amplifier (2x) 4 Tuner module in headunit 5 Digital Signal Processor (DSP) Vehicles with Headunit High are equipped with phase diversity. The radio signals of the two FM antennas are amplified and transmitted to the Headunit High. The power supply for the antenna amplifier is made available by the Headunit High. The radio signals are digitized in the Headunit High. An improved signal is then calculated from the two radio signals with the aid of an algorithm in a digital signal processor (DSP). For updating the list of stations only the signal of one antenna is used temporarily for the radio reception. The signal of the two antennas is required for scanning the frequencies. The interval for updating the list of stations depends on the signal quality of the stronger antenna, but occurs at the latest every four minutes. 46 Headunit High 4. System Components 4.5.2. Intermediate frequency in the AM range For the AM range there is a variable ZF bandwidth in the Headunit High which is dependent on the reception strength. The usual bandwidth of approx. 7 kHz is restricted for a weak signal to 2.4 kHz. The resulting effect is comparable to turning back the treble control. The reduction of the high frequencies was previously done via the so-called High Cut. Here a frequency reduction is only performed on the audio side. With the variable AM-ZF bandwidth one achieves a comparable acoustic effect, but at the same time a significant improvement in the channel separation. An "interfering transmitter" which can be received on a neighboring channel is better suppressed to 30 dB (factor 30). On AM this is important at nighttime. 4.5.3. Bluetooth antenna Since the introduction of the 5-Series Gran Turismo the Bluetooth antenna was incorporated into the wiring harness. With this design a disconnected antenna can no longer be identified by diagnosis. With the use of the Headunit High diagnosis-compatible antennas are now once again used for BMW vehicles. Here the connector is resistance-coded, i.e. a disconnected antenna is immediately recognized by the diagnosis system. For large series vehicles the Bluetooth antenna is located in the rear of the center console (branch rear outlet channel, rear left). 4.5.4. SDARS and IBOC (US) For the US market SDARS or the digital radio IBOC tuner module are located in the tuner module for the satellite radio inside the Headunit High. This was already the case with the introduction of the Car Information Computer (CIC). More information on the connections for SDARS and IBOC is available in Chapter 4.1.3. The SDARS antenna is integrated in the roof antenna. The IBOC HD radio system uses the side bands of the FM frequency band and thus the FM antenna. In this connection, phase diversity in the FM range has a positive influence on the reception of digital HD radio signals. 4.6. Rear seat entertainment system 4.6.1. Wireless headphones Headphones for the radio transmission The headphones for the previous system used infrared technology, this has now been changed over to radio transmission. With the radio transmission via Kleer protocol a high-end radio transmission in the range of 2.4 GHz was selected, which supports 14 channels. In contrast to traditional Bluetooth protocols, the Kleer protocol ensures uncompromised (loss-free) sound reproduction on the headphones. For details see Chapter 5.8.3. The voltage supply is guaranteed via three typical AAA batteries. 58 Headunit High 4. Advanced Real-Time Traffic Information (ARTTI) The Advanced Real-Time Traffic Information (ARTTI) of BMW ConnectedDrive developed for BMW navigation systems increases reliability and precision in the creation, communication and use of real time traffic situations for the purpose of route computation and appropriate diversion recommendations. Advanced Real-Time Traffic Information (ARTTI) is different from Real Time Traffic Information (RTTI). ARTTI is available exclusively with BMW's newest navigation system (available on selected 2013 Model Year or later vehicles) while RTTI has been available since as far back as 2006. ARTTI is a further development of the previous traffic information system (from ConnectedDrive), RTTI Real-Time Traffic Information. The most important advantages of ARTTI over the RTTI are quicker and more comprehensive data transfer via mobile radio and the SIM card integrated in the vehicle in the TCB control unit. As well as covering highways, the new system also includes national roads and numerous inner city connections. ARTTI is only available on vehicles equipped with Navigation system (SA 609) and in combination with optional equipment BMW Assist (SA612) and a valid ConnectedDrive contract (Safety Plan). In addition to the information sources used by RTTI in the determination of traffic situations (traffic messages from the police and traffic jam sensors), movement profiles of cell phones made anonymous and the data from traffic control systems are taken into consideration in ARTTI. The movement profiles are determined with the aid of specific road users (e.g. truck fleets, taxis, etc.) whose navigation systems are linked to a control center. The traffic data are made available about two minutes after the headunit is started. ARTTI is updated every 3 minutes to ensure that customers always get the latest traffic information and, when the navigation’s dynamic guidance feature is turned on, the system will offer routes for rerouting around traffic jams of 5 minutes or longer. With ARTTI the traffic flow is depicted in the traffic flow map using different colors: • Green: flowing traffic (recommended speed limit) • Yellow: traffic slowing (< 50% of recommended speed limit) • Orange: stop and go traffic (< 25% of recommended speed limit) • Red: traffic jam (<12.5% of recommended speed limit) 71 Headunit High 5. For details see Chapter 5.7.1. 5.5.2. Voice input for Office Message Dictation “Message Dictation” is a feature that allows you to use “speech-to-text” to dictate emails and text messages. Speech is converted to text using the menu item “New” in the Office submenu. This done via a BMW server (also called "backend"), which sends the encrypted voice data to the service provider Nuance . Nuance then sends the message back as a text file to the headunit. This then 76 Headunit High 5. Functions appears as text in CID. The text can then be sent as a SMS or email via the customers compatible cell phone. Usage of this service beyond the included 60-day trial period requires a separate subscription with Nuance. More information is available via www.nuance.com/bmw. © 3 Hotm V' Index Explanation 1 Central information display (CID) 2 Headunit High (HU-H) 3 Telematic Communication Box (TCB) 4 External antenna, telematics 5 P-SIM service provider 6 BMW AG backend server 7 Speech-to-text service provider Nuance 8 Cell phone (supports the MAP Bluetooth standard) 9 External antenna, telephone 10 Customer's cell phone service provider 11 Customer's email service provider About 30 seconds of spoken text can be recorded with one input. However, several dictations can be stringed together. This way an email can be dictated in several steps if desired. 77 Headunit High 5. Functions ©! \ 5:04 pmF3- BlackBer. ®\ ' * ; ®\ • Type ?
